Michelin Key Hotels: The Complete 2026 Directory

The Michelin Key is the hotel equivalent of the Michelin Star — awarded by the Guide's anonymous inspectors since 2024 against the same criteria of craft, consistency, and sense of place. Fewer than 150 properties worldwide hold Three Keys; a handful more hold Two; the rest, One.

What is a Michelin Key?
A Michelin Key is the hotel equivalent of a Michelin Star, awarded by the Michelin Guide's anonymous inspectors since 2024. One Key signals a very special stay; Two Keys, an exceptional one; Three Keys, an extraordinary destination in its own right. Inspectors weigh architecture, service, sense of place, and consistency — not amenities checklists.
How many Michelin Key hotels are there?
As of the 2026 selection, the Michelin Guide has awarded Keys to roughly 2,400 hotels across more than 130 destinations. Fewer than 150 hold the maximum Three Keys, around 350 hold Two, and the rest hold One.
How are Michelin Keys different from stars?
Hotel stars (Forbes, AAA Diamond, national systems) measure service standards against checklists. Michelin Keys measure the totality of the stay — design coherence, soul, narrative — through the same anonymous inspector model used for restaurants. The two systems complement each other: many Forbes Five-Star hotels also hold One or Two Keys.
Are Michelin Key hotels worth the price?
Key-rated hotels skew expensive but not uniformly — entry-level One-Key properties can be found from around €350 a night in less expensive markets. The Key tells you the experience has been independently vetted; whether the price matches your value calculus is a separate question.
